Description

This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from May 25, 2022
Are you looking for a sun and fun beach condo with views of Long Point Light from your Living Room, Kitchen and Main Bedroom? This 2 BR/2 BA two story townhouse style condo at Fisherman's Cove in the West End has all that and much more. Steps from Tea Dance and your favorite shops, restaurants ad gyms, this home has beach access, a large common waterfront deck and an exclusive use deck facing Cape Cod Bay. With classic Outer Cape charm, this year round home boasts an open living/dining area with wood burning fireplace, galley kitchen and full bath on the first floor. Upstairs, the principal bedroom, with a cathedral ceiling and sparkling water views easily accommodates a king-sized bed. There is a generous guest room as well as another full bath on this level. Recessed and track lighting, ceiling fans, two zone heating and central AC. Low condo fees include flood insurance, master Insurance, carefree professional property management including landscaping, rubbish and snow removal. Sewer betterment has been paid off. Sold furnished, this property is available for this year's busy season - for you or your guests! Onshore breezes waft through the second floor from the beach to Commercial Street......and there's a very good spot to view the Carnival parade. The home has no residential units abutting, above or below. Common Laundry available however an in-unit Washer/Dryer buildout may be possible. Plenty of storage- outdoors for kayaks, chairs, as well as exclusive basement and attic space. Current owner has not rented, however weekly rentals are permitted by the condo association. One parking space.
